The Toyota HiAce is the most common school bus on Lagos roads, and most of the ageing fleet still has a sound chassis and body long after the petrol drivetrain has become an unaffordable liability. Project 1, CSRP, is built around that observation.

The conversion removes the internal combustion drivetrain and installs a purpose-sized 35 to 40kWh LiFePO4 battery pack, a 70 to 100kW AC induction motor with regenerative braking, a motor controller, an on-board charger, a battery management system, and SPARC+CM's own VCU telematics unit.

The result costs 74 to 81 percent less than procuring a new electric bus, which is the difference between a programme that can only reach premium schools and one that can reach the schools where 15 to 25 percent of the operating budget is already going to generator fuel.

It also does something a new vehicle cannot: it preserves the 20 to 30 tonnes of embodied manufacturing carbon already locked into the vehicle, generating a second, independent carbon credit stream on top of the transport emissions avoided by going electric.
